Soffit Painting in Boulder, CO
Soffit painting services involve applying fresh paint to the underside of roof overhangs, vents, and eaves to enhance both the appearance and protection of a property's exterior. This project typically covers areas such as the soffit panels, which are often made of wood, aluminum, or vinyl, and can be an important aspect of home curb appeal. Homeowners interested in soffit painting usually want to update the look of their home, prevent deterioration caused by weather exposure, or address existing paint peeling or fading.
Before requesting soffit painting, property owners should consider the current condition of the soffits, including any signs of rot, damage, or mold. It is also helpful to understand the existing material to determine the most suitable type of paint and preparation method. Proper surface cleaning, repairs, and priming are essential steps to ensure a long-lasting finish. Clarifying these details can help in planning the project and achieving a durable, attractive result.

Soffit Painting Questions
What is soffit painting? Soffit painting involves applying fresh paint to the underside of roof overhangs to improve appearance and protect against weather damage.
Why should homeowners consider soffit painting? Painting soffits helps prevent deterioration, enhances curb appeal, and maintains the property's value over time.
What types of soffit materials can be painted? Common soffit materials like wood, aluminum, and vinyl can all be painted to match or update the exterior look.
When is the best time to have soffit painting done? The ideal time for soffit painting is during dry, mild weather to ensure proper adhesion and drying of the paint.
